Abstract
In this study, a LC-MS3 confirmatory method was developed for the simultaneous detection of zilpaterol and di-aromatic beta-agonists in urine samples. A LC-MS2 method was optimised for the detection of zilpaterol in faeces. To study the excretion profile in urine and faeces, a male veal calf was orally treated with daily doses of Zilmax® during 2 weeks. Zilpaterol was mainly excreted via urine.
